Edge-case-3 is failing for my code. I have tried all the edge cases I can think and have also tested all the methods of my code individually. Moreover my code is similar to the code shown in the sample video except for the merge method where I am using recursion.
Can I get one Edge case so that I can check what am I missing

Edge case 3 is a large test case consisting of a linked list of size 10000 , so providing you with a test case wont help your cause . Since the test cases that are failing are large in size it could be that your merge function is having a stack overflow during recursion(as the merge is done recursively too). You could try an iterative merge function and submit.

